The Sonata in E? major for flute and harpsichord, probably by J. S. Bach (BWV 1031), is a sonata in 3 movements. The Siciliano is the second movement in G minor. My arrangement on guitar is influenced by Wilhelm Kempff (1895 - 1991)'s piano transcription, with the key in A minor.
